Red Dragon: In Charge of Natural Disasters

Chapter 511 Player

"Shua——"

A blinding white light flashed.

When Mantou opened his eyes again, he was already in the world of Erezega, with the familiar feeling that was no different from reality.

"Awesome!"

He looked around and suddenly realized that he was at the military parade in the trailer!

"Boom——"

I saw flying dragons everywhere, steam tanks rumbling, artillery fire, and gunfire roaring. The Imperial Expeditionary Forces from all planes were ready for battle.

Flame dragons flapped their wings, fire lizards raised their spears, skeleton dragons and snakes slithered, and the Devil Beasts raised their heads and roared.

On both sides of the military exercise field, countless people in the Empire were fanatical. They raised their arms and shouted, "Long live the Empire" and "Long live Cassius" like waves, one after another.

There were tens of thousands of players who came here with Mantou, including not only old players, but also many newcomers who had just entered the game.

You have to know that it has only been a few minutes since the server was launched, and the number of players in the venue is still increasing.

Looking at this spectacular scene, they couldn't help but exclaim.

"What the hell? It's exactly the same as the picture in the promotional video!"

"It's on fire!"

"Long live the Burning Empire!"

"Ahhhhhhhhhhh——"

"Long live His Majesty Cassius, for the Empire!"

The melody of the military music was passionate, and even Mantou was infected by the warm atmosphere. He raised his hands and shouted at the top of his lungs: "For the Empire!"

In the distance, the Red Dragon Emperor stood on a huge stone platform, spread his wide wings, and looked down at everything with his pale golden pupils.

He seemed to notice the players who appeared on the plains and cast a scrutinizing look.

Then, the bloody mouth full of sharp fangs slowly opened. A clear and calm voice came out.

"Starfall, welcome back."

Hearing the greetings from the camp leader, the emotions of those players were ignited again, even detonated, and became more excited.

"Long live His Majesty Cassius!"

"Emperor Cassius is invincible!"

"I want to touch His Majesty Cassius"

Mantou looked up at the red dragon in the distance, put his fist on his heart, and performed a standard "loyalty salute".

"This sense of belonging is full."

"Ah~~"

A familiar roar came from the sky, and Mantou immediately raised his head in surprise and shouted: "Noodles!"

The two-legged dragon raised its slender neck and let out a refreshing whistle. It circled in the air for a few circles and landed easily.

It used its claws to grab the ground, lowered its head obediently, and lay in front of Mantou.

"Long time no see, noodles."

As the saying goes, a short separation is better than a new marriage, and this is also true for mounts.

"The food is good, and it has become a little fatter."

Mantou caressed the long neck of the two-legged dragon intimately, then grabbed the handle of the dragon saddle, turned over and jumped, and sat directly on its back.

"Noodles, take off!"

"Ah——"

The wyvern suddenly jumped up, flapped its wings, circled and climbed in the air, and let out a loud howl.

Mantou looked at the majestic Istalia City in the distance, and felt his heart surge, as if there were thousands of ravines in his chest.

Erezegai, I'm back!

The new player looked at Mantou in the sky, pointed at the wyvern under him, and exclaimed: "Damn, how can he ride a dragon?"

Another new player said: "I heard him say something, and the dragon let him ride it, it seems. Noodles?"

"Ah? Niupi, there is such a command!"

"Noodles——"

"Noodles! Noodles!"'

"Noodles! Why doesn't this command work?"

For a while, many new players began to shout at the top of their lungs, looking expectantly at the wyvern hovering in the sky.

The old players next to them looked at them sideways, as if they were looking at fools: "That's the mount of the Red Scale Conqueror!"

"I'm calling the name of the mount, what are you shouting?"

"Ah?"

The wyvern in the sky tilted its head, looked at the players on the ground, and let out a puzzled growl.

"It's so real!"

"Is it still painful?"

"Hahaha! I can actually take off my pants!"

"I've been waiting for a year, and I can finally play Elezega! Don't stop me, I'm not crazy!"

On the ground, the number of players has exceeded 100,000 in just a few minutes, and it is still growing.

They roared like savages, and some even took off their clothes and ran around naked.

The originally solemn and majestic style of the venue suddenly became a little bit wrong. Fortunately, the military parade was over, and the people of the empire had long been accustomed to the madness of these starfallers.

In the audience, the little girl Tiefling looked at the starfallers curiously and tugged at the corner of her mother's clothes.

"Mom, what are they doing?"

The tiefling's mother covered the little tiefling's eyes and whispered softly: "Nina, don't learn bad things from those lunatics.

Remember, be loyal to His Majesty and the Empire like your father who works in the Imperial Guard, and don't take these crooked paths."

On the high platform, Cassius overlooked the venue and looked at the players who were having fun in the wasteland, with a slight twitch at the corner of his mouth.

"Are there so many players this time?"

In Cassius' memory, although "Erezaigai" became popular in version 2.0, there were only a few million players online at the same time when it was first launched.

And even fewer players chose the original map [Anzeta Wilderness] as their birth point, after all, this place has been explored by players.

But under the influence of Cassius, most old players were tied to the chariot of the Empire.

They were unwilling to give up their original assets and status, so they could only continue to choose the Empire as their birth point.

And the new players were influenced by the promotional videos and the old players' guides, and they also had great interest in the "protagonist camp" of the 1.0 version of the Burning Empire.

Cassius looked at the new players with burning eyes, and exhaled a mouthful of sulfur-smelling white smoke.

"If the current growth trend continues, the number of players joining the Empire will probably easily reach two million."

"And the total number of players - it is likely to exceed the 10 million mark."

You know, the [Kings of War] version has opened more than 300 resurrection points. It is already a very impressive number that one-fifth of the players choose the Empire.

This has far exceeded Cassius's expectations.

In the previous life, most players chose the three countries of Fadran, where the war was the most intense, according to the guides. They were divided into different camps and conquered each other.

Now, the Burning Empire has undoubtedly become the camp that attracts the most players and has the greatest influence on the player community.

"Two million players

Although it can provide sufficient power for the development of the empire, it is still a bit troublesome and it is estimated that it will cause a lot of chaos."

In the third census initiated by Prime Minister Trump a few months ago, the total population of the Burning Empire reached 8.47 million.

And this time, there are two million players pouring in, which is equivalent to a quarter of the total population of the empire!

Such a large number of "unemployed vagrants" will definitely have a huge impact on the society of the empire, and the contradiction between the Starfallers and the indigenous people will become increasingly intensified.

The occupation of jobs, the resistance of the indigenous people, and the chaos of social order are almost inevitable, and the series of social problems caused by this will become more and more serious.

For the current empire, expansion is imminent, and Cassius urgently needs to find a gate for the players to vent their excess energy.

And the devil is his first target.

However, it is still necessary to maintain the most basic order first, so as to better fight against the devil.

Thinking of this, Cassius called out in a low voice: "Medrolash."

Soon, the commander-in-chief of the Imperial Guard, the head of the Imperial Intelligence Agency, and the leader of the Tiefling tribe appeared in front of the red dragon.

He has been in a high position for many years, controlling the spy agencies inside and outside the empire, and eliminating enemies for the empire in the dark.

Now, the hands of this Tiefling paladin are already stained with blood, and he has become more taciturn. He is the most low-key of the three dukes of the empire, and always silently completes the tasks assigned by the red dragon.

At this moment, Medrash knelt on one knee and said respectfully: "Master, what do you want?"

"You should be familiar with this matter: manage these starfallers who have just come from another world and let them understand the rules of the empire.

But the number of starfallers this time is relatively large, about .2 million."

Medrolash raised his head, and his face, which had always been calm, also revealed a touch of astonishment that was difficult to conceal.

He has long been accustomed to controlling and concealing his emotions, but this time the number is really too shocking.

How much?

Two million?

A full quarter of the total population! And they are all crazy people who don't care about their lives!

Suddenly, cold sweat flowed down the forehead of the tiefling leader and dripped down his chin.

Although Medoras was thinking about a lot of things in his mind, he still replied in a deep voice: "Yes, Master." (End of this chapter)
